Local cuisine & dishes

Salalah

HareesahA fragrant Omani rice dish cooked with tender chicken or meat, layered with spices like cardamom and cloves. The rice is slow-cooked in ghee until creamy and aromatic, served with a side of spiced potatoes. In Salalah, it's often made with local fish or seafood, reflecting the region's coastal influence.
SaneedA rich fish curry simmered in coconut milk, tamarind, and locally sourced spices like fenugreek and turmeric. The fish is flaky and tender, served with a side of flatbread to soak up the flavorful broth. Unlike other regional curries, Saneed from Salalah often includes fresh herbs for a lighter, more aromatic twist.
HilimriA sweet and spicy rice pudding made with locally harvested honey, saffron, and cinnamon. The rice is cooked to a sticky consistency, layered with nuts and seeds, then baked until golden. Hilimri from Salalah often includes a hint of frankincense for a unique aromatic depth, served in small bowls as a dessert.

Wenzhou

Dongqian Lake Fish with Preserved Vegetable SauceA dish that showcases Wenzhou's love for fresh seafood and umami-rich flavors. The fish is poached in a sauce made from preserved mustard greens, radish, and soy sauce, resulting in tender, flavorful meat. Served with steamed rice to soak up the rich broth.
Wenzhou-style Stuffed DuckA traditional dish where duck is stuffed with glutinous rice, pork belly, and Chinese sausage, then braised until the skin becomes crispy and the meat falls off the bone. The stuffing adds a savory, slightly sweet flavor that's unique to Wenzhou cooking.
Yueqing Noodles with Pickled CucumberA light and refreshing dish made with thin, hand-pulled noodles served cold or at room temperature. Topped with pickled cucumber slices, chopped scallions, and a tangy black vinegar-based sauce, this noodle salad is a summer favorite in Wenzhou.

Travel & attractions

Salalah

Al Haffa BeachA picturesque beach known for its clear waters and traditional Omani houses.
Taqah CastleAn ancient fortress overlooking the sea, offering a glimpse into Oman's rich history.
Al Baleed Archaeological SiteA UNESCO World Heritage site showcasing the remains of an old port city.
Frankincense ParkA museum dedicated to the history and production of frankincense, a valuable resin native to Oman.
Wadi DarbatA beautiful wadi (valley) with lush greenery, waterfalls, and hiking trails.

Wenzhou

Wuyi PalaceA historical complex built during the Ming Dynasty, showcasing traditional Chinese architecture.
Longwan TempleAn ancient Buddhist temple dating back to the Tang Dynasty, featuring intricate carvings and a serene atmosphere.
Tiantai MountainA sacred Taoist mountain with numerous temples and scenic hiking trails, located in the surrounding area of Wenzhou.
Oujiang RiverA picturesque river flowing through Wenzhou City, offering boat tours and scenic views.
Wenzhou International Finance SquareA modern skyscraper in the city center, featuring shopping malls, restaurants, and an observation deck.
